Transaction e7089c6dff13c9be864b0765518da7a4da01db8518fe46456a194b325c1582b7
1 Input
1 Output
-
e7089c6dff13c9be864b0765518da7a4da01db8518fe46456a194b325c1582b7:0
- value
- 2880559
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62b4ab59dcf87f8dcd64b0c41d31ee2fa82a6ff5 OP_EQUAL
- address
- 3AgvaU9ne799NEPbFkR961TKLBBk7jTFBz